摘要
应用激电、自电、磁法及伽马能谱等多种物探技术手段,在天井山已知矿段进行有效性试验,研究各种物探异常与已知矿体矿化带的对应关系,优选出最佳有效物探找金方法组合,为本地区申请物探找金公益性立项提供技术依据。试验结果表明,激电、自电和伽马能谱异常在已知金矿体上均有明显反应,磁法效果不明显。因此,在该地区开展以激电方法为主,以自电、伽马能谱法为辅的物探普查工作,圈出隐伏矿体和深部盲矿体,扩大矿区资源量乃至实现皖南找金新突破,在技术层面是可行的。
Many geophysical prospecting methods of IP, self-potential method, magnetic method and gamma ray spectrometry were employed to test their effectiveness in known ore blocks for studying the relationships of various geophysical anomalies with known ore bodies and mineralization belts, and thus singling out the best effective combination of geophysical gold-prospecting methods, providing technical basis for applying public geophysical prospecting project for gold. The results show that the anomalies of IP, self-potential method and gamma-ray spectra are obvious over known gold ore bodies, but magnetic method is not good. Therefore, it is feasible to carry out general survey dominated by IP, assisted by self-potential method and gamma ray spectrometry, to delineate concealed and deep blind ore bodies, increase mineral resources and even achieve a new breakthrough in gold prospecting in southern Anhui.
